St. Rémi, Village, Quebec (1881 census)
St. Rémi, Village was a village in Quebec, recorded in the 1881 Census of Canada with a population of 909. The community is grounded to Wikidata Q112912743. The administrative centroid was at approximately 45.258°N, 73.617°W.
Population
In 1881, St. Rémi, Village had a population of 909: 417 male and 492 female residents. Population density was 2463.8 people per square mile.
Population trajectory across census years
| Year | Population |
|---|---|
| 1871 | 831 |
| 1881 | 909 |
| 1891 | 1,167 |
| 1901 | 1,080 |
| 1911 | 1,021 |
| 1921 | 1,135 |
